Acute medical care refers to the prompt evaluation and treatment of sudden-onset illnesses, infections, and minor injuries that require timely attention. Unlike emergency room care — which is reserved for life-threatening conditions — or specialist care, acute primary care at Metro Medical Associates addresses the broad range of everyday illnesses and injuries that people encounter throughout their lives.

What is considered an acute medical condition?
An acute medical condition is one that comes on suddenly and requires prompt evaluation and treatment. Examples include the flu, strep throat, urinary tract infections, ear infections, minor injuries, skin rashes, and fever. These are different from chronic conditions (like hypertension or diabetes), which develop gradually and require ongoing management.

Should I go to the ER or come to Metro Medical Associates for my acute symptoms?
For life-threatening emergencies — such as chest pain, difficulty breathing, signs of stroke, severe bleeding, or loss of consciousness — please call 911 or go to your nearest emergency room immediately. For non-emergency acute conditions such as flu, strep, UTIs, minor injuries, rashes, and similar illnesses, Metro Medical Associates is a faster, more convenient, and more affordable option than the ER.
